This Processing Route of Unrefined Soybean Oil
The transformation of raw soybean oil is a complex procedure, involving several crucial phases. Initially, the soybeans are cleaned and shelled to remove any impurities. Subsequently, the beans undergo crushing—either mechanical pressing to yield crude oil or a solvent extraction approach using chemicals. The resulting crude oil then enters a refining sequence. This typically includes degumming, to eliminate phospholipids; neutralization, which removes free fatty acids; bleaching, to lighten the oil; and deodorization, removing odor and aroma compounds.
